Using the built-in camera and Google Lens
Starting with Android 9 (Pie), the QR code reading function has been integrated directly into the standard Camera application. You don't need to install additional software if your phone was released in the last few years. Simply open the camera and point the lens at the code, holding the device still for a couple of seconds.
Once the system recognizes the pattern, a pop-up notification or link will appear on the screen. If the code contains a direct link to Google Play Market, clicking on the notification will redirect you to the application store for installation. Otherwise, the browser will open with the landing page. For more accurate image analysis, you can use technology Google Lens, which is often built into the camera interface or available through a search widget.
If the camera does not respond to the code, check in the Camera application settings whether the โScan QR codesโ switch is activated. On some smartphones, this feature is disabled by default.
Sometimes automatic recognition does not work due to poor lighting or glare on the surface of the code. In this case, try changing the angle of your phone or turning on the flash. Also make sure that the camera lens is clean, as even small dirt can prevent the algorithms machine vision from correctly decrypting the data.

Third-party scanners and their advantages
Despite the convenience of the built-in tools, a standard camera does not always provide full functionality. Third-party scanner apps often have advanced features, such as generating custom codes, scan history, and a flashlight mode that doesn't turn off automatically. Popular solutions like Kaspersky QR Scanner or QR & Barcode Scanner offer an additional level of security.
The main advantage of specialized utilities is the ability to pre-check the link before clicking. Many of them analyze URLs for phishing or malware, warning the user of the danger. This is critically important if you scan the code leading to installation APK file outside the official application store.
In addition, such applications allow you to save the history of all scanned data. If you accidentally close the page with the desired application, you can always find the link in the scanner activity log. Some apps even support batch scanning, which is convenient for inventory or working with large volumes of marked goods.

Search for an application through the browser and manual installation
There are situations when the QR code does not contain a direct link to the store, but leads to the developer's landing page or to the installation file. In this case, after scanning you will find yourself in a browser Chrome or another browser. Your task is to find the download button or go to the store.
If the code leads to the developerโs website, look for the โDownloadโ section or icon Android. Often there will be an option to download an APK file. Before installing such a file, the system will ask for permission to install from unknown sources. You need to go to Settings โ Applications โ Special access โ Install unknown applications and allow this action for your browser.
Be extremely careful when installing manually. Make sure that the site has a secure connection (HTTPS) and belongs to the official developer. Counterfeit apps may contain viruses or spyware that will steal your data. Always check the name of the package and the developer with the official information.

Solving problems with code recognition
Sometimes users are faced with the fact that the camera simply does not see the code or gives an error. This may be due to damage to the storage medium itself, low camera resolution, or a specific encoding format. Try cleaning the lens and ensuring uniform illumination of the scanning area.
If standard methods do not work, you can use the function of selecting an image from the gallery. Many scanners allow you to upload a photo of the QR code for analysis. Take a screenshot or save an image of the code, open the scanner application and select the โLoad from galleryโ option.
Also, the problem may lie in an outdated version of the camera application or Google Lens. Go to Google Play and check for updates for system components. Sometimes resetting the camera settings through the menu Settings โ Applications โ Camera โ Memory โ Clear cache helps eliminate a software glitch.
If the code is physically damaged (scratches, creases), software methods may not help. Try to find the digital original code on the company's website or in an email newsletter.
Security and types of QR codes for applications
It is important to understand that a QR code is simply encrypted text. It may contain a link to an application, but it can also lead to a malicious site or trigger the sending of a paid SMS. Attackers often disguise dangerous links as logos of popular services or promotions.
There are several types of codes that you may encounter. Static codes contain a permanent link that cannot be changed once printed. Dynamic codes lead to an intermediate server where the destination address can be changed at any time. It is dynamic codes that are most often used in fraudulent schemes.
- ๐ A direct link to Google Play is the safest option, leading directly to the store.
- ๐ Link to a website - requires manual verification of the domain before downloading files.
- ๐ฆ Link to an APK file - high risk, requires mandatory antivirus scan.
- ๐ Action (call, SMS) - be careful, do not confirm actions unnecessarily.
Always pay attention to the address bar after scanning. If the domain looks strange (random letters, unregistered zones), close the page immediately. Reliable companies use short and clear addresses or official second-level domains.

Frequently asked questions (FAQ)
Why doesn't the camera scan the QR code on my Android?
The function may be disabled in the Camera application settings, the lens is dirty, or the code is corrupted. Try using a third-party scanner application or upload a photo of the code from the gallery.
Is it safe to download applications using a QR code?
It is safe only if the code leads directly to the official Google Play Market. If the code leads to a website and offers to download an APK file, there is a risk of virus infection.
Is it possible to create your own QR code for the application?
Yes, there are many free online generators. You can create a code that links to your app in the store and print it.
What if the QR code links to a deleted app?
If the link in the code points to an app that is no longer available in the store, you will see a 404 error or an out-of-stock message. In this case, it is impossible to find the application using this code.
